Преимущества каскадного ветвления перед обычным условным оператором:
- позволяет выбрать один из нескольких вариантов (а не только из двух); 1
- позволяет записать множественное ветвление компактнее и сделать его менее подверженным ошибкам написания. 3
Недостатки каскадного ветвления:
- в долгосрочной перспективе может привести к тому, что охватывающие методы станут слишком большими и сложными. 4